Boat Decontamination

Optional Hot-Water/ High- Pressure Decontamination Trainings Offered this Summer

The DNR is offering three free trainings this summer for lake service provider businesses interested in becoming trained in aquatic invasive species hot-water/high-pressure decontamination methods. Attendees will learn proper methods in decontaminating equipment and receive hands-on practice in decontaminating boats using DNR hot-water/high-pressure decontamination units.

Due to the hands-on nature and equipment logistics required for this type of class, the trainings have limited space and will require pre-registration.

Businesses that attend and complete the training will have their business name included on the DNR website in a list of businesses trained in DNR hot-water/high-pressure decontamination methods.

LSP employee certificate

Online Employee Training
Remember, all of your employees who install or remove water- related equipment from waters of the state need to take the online employee training every three years and print out a copy of their certificate to carry with them when working.

Remember to have your employees disable all popup blockers - especially when going to print their certificate at the end of the training.

If your employees have problems printing their certificate, they can log back in to the DNR site to find see a PDF copy of their certificate saved on their registration and contact info page.
